We received a digital download PDF of the curriculum designed for children in preschool to grade 3 that includes hundreds of hands-on learning.


The product is divided into 5 categories including: 
 ~ ABC & 123 
~ Animal Bundle 
~ Holiday Bundle 
 ~ Four Seasons 
~ Transportation 


With over 700+ pages, this bundle is choke full of illustrated full color activities. The entire set is differentiated and includes 3 levels of skill for each category. Plus, you have 8 bonus activity pages that cover counting, tally marks, graphing, addition, subtration, writing, shape identification, inequalities, ordinal numbers, number words, and sequencing. For just $25.00 you get a lot of bang for your buck! And don’t fret if printing in color gives you the willies, there are black and white options too.




Micah loves this set! I love it that instead of buying sets here and there we have so many options. To help organize the bundle I printed out each sections pages at the medium level. I further put each page inside a sheet protector so that he could write on the bottom when counting the shapes and easily erase as well. I then stored them in 1” binders.


With this set up Micah is able to grab a binder and work through whichever set he choses. He typically spent 30+ minutes working on different pages 2-3 days a week. I did not use the bonus pages just yet as the writing is above his level for now. However, I look forward to using these pages when he gets a little more advanced in writing.
